Supervisor, Pharmacovigilance - China

Supervises personnel within Pharmacovigilance and has profound knowledge with regards to the tasks of the subordinated group.

Supports departmental initiatives and development of SOPs, investigation of process-related issues, consulting on safety processes, tools, and regulatory compliance.

Maintains familiarity with current industry practices and regulatory requirements that affect services provided by assigned Pharmacovigilance service area.

Ensures that staff fulfill their responsibilities in accordance with company policies, procedures, and SOPs.

May also be required to perform other tasks as directed by Pharmacovigilance management.

Responsibilities


• The Supervisor Pharmacovigilance supervises a subordinated group and oversees the related tasks. The Supervisor Pharmacovigilance supports creation and updates of SOPs, participates in departmental process and system improvement initiatives.
• Reviews project tasks performed by the group and provides leadership in the delivery of related services to clients.
• Is actively working on the tasks the subordinated job role performs as per the respective job description.
• Supervises case workflow.
• Assists or provides oversight with organization and planning of meetings, including preparation and distribution of presentations, agendas, and meeting minutes, as requested.
• Ensure adequate maintenance of SAE Hot Line, and other departmental phone lines, including documenting contacts and submitting to appropriate personnel.
• Recommends and supports implementation of performance and productivity improvements within the assigned service area to ensure optimal utilization of billable staff.
• Performs metric collection and data analysis to support company efforts for continuous improvement in policies, procedures, and business processes.
• Identifies and implements process improvements through review of SOPs, processes and recommends improvement plans to senior management.
• Participates in task forces to implement process improvement initiatives.
• Builds teamwork and improves process and productivity by working within and across functional areas.
• Creates an environment that encourages learning, self-improvement and career development for staff.
• Supports the development and implementation of training for the subordinated group or other personnel within the assigned service area.
• Supports direct reports and senior management during audit preparation and conduct. Responds to audit findings as needed.
• Develops company employees to ensure high quality work performance and retention of high-quality employees.
• Ensures staff development and performance feedback are provided through activities such as mentorship and career development.
• Communicates team/individual goals and expectations to ensure direct reports understand their responsibilities.
• Involved in the recruiting processes for new employees within the assigned service area.
• May serve as Local/Qualified Person for Pharmacovigilance (including deputy level).
